LSB expands services for teachers in northern Luzon

Legazpi Savings Bank (LSB), a subsidiary of the Bank of the Philippine Islands (BPI), has opened three new branch-lite units in northern Luzon to make financial services more accessible to teachers.

The new outlets are located in San Fernando, La Union; La Trinidad, Benguet; and Tuguegarao City, Cagayan. Together, these areas have more than 85,000 teaching and non-teaching personnel and over 5,000 schools across Regions 1 (Ilocos) and 2 (Cagayan Valley).

The expansion brings LSB’s teachers’ loan services closer to educators, allowing them to borrow up to ₱2 million with just one recent payslip, one valid ID, and a completed application form. Loan documents can be digitally signed, with funds credited instantly to LSB or BPI accounts, and within an hour to other banks.
